Our very first service on the property GFH HQ is sitting on was very dramatic. We are responsible and we believe in excellence, so we did the responsible thing. We came in advance to clear the place, fill the land, and set up for the service. But overnight, it rained, the water level rose up, and the tents collapsed. When we got there in the morning, we met a mess. What were we supposed to do, turn our backs on the giant or face it and worship Jesus? We faced it and worshipped Jesus! Then one of our ministers came to meet me and said, “I do not think I can be coming here, to stand in this muddy place. Can’t we just go back there to “Egypt” where we are eating cucumber? We had air conditioning, parking, and they did not chase us from the place.” We actually have a very good relationship with the owner of the facility we were renting before we moved into our own property. I said to him, “No Sir!” If we had turned back, we will not be where we are today.

Jesus did not call us to play politics, He called us to make a difference. That is why we have campaigns like the Bridge, Everything-4-50, partnerships with NGOs that give scholarships to people. We are partnering with communities, rebuilding churches that the terrorist group boko-haram had razed down in the northern part of Nigeria and we are supporting missionaries. We are having common wealth, a system where we are actually making a difference. God wants you to make a difference because you can do all things through Christ who strengthens you.
